International friends meet on victory anniversary

Over 100 international delegates gathered at a meeting held in Ho Chi Minh City on April 30 by the Vietnam Union of Friendship Organisations (VUFO) and its chapter in HCM City on the occasion of the 40th anniversary of the liberation of South Vietnam and national reunification.

Delegates shared their emotionsand recalled the unforgettable moments in the Vietnamese people’srelentless struggle for peace, independence and reunification.

Deri Miklos, a former member of the International Commission ofControl and Supervision (ICCS) at the Paris Peace Accords in Vietnam, expressed his admiration for Vietnamese people’s heroism, braveryand solidarity.

Sandra Scagliotti, director of acentre for research on Vietnam in Italy, said over the years she hasconducted much research on the healing of war wounds and rebuilding inVietnam. She called on the American government to compensate its wartimevictims.

Vu Xuan Hong, Chairman of VUFO, saidVietnamese people’s struggle for independence always received supportfrom millions of people from peace-supporting and progressiveorganisations.

Delegates visited Nhieu Loc – Thi Nghe canal and the Thien Phuoc Disability Children Protection Shelter on May 1.-VNA
